Forces the Laws of Motion STUDY PLAY Force any push or pull on an object A force is the cause of an acceleration or the change in an objects velocity cause of a change in motion SI unit for force newton N The newton is defined as the amount of force that when acting on a 1 kg mass produces an acceleration of 1 ms2.
